¿Dónde no en VS donde no existe?
¿Dónde no en VS donde no existe?

Video: ¿Dónde no en VS donde no existe?

Video: ¿Dónde no en VS donde no existe?
Video: HAY UN APOCALIPSIS ZOMBIE EN EL AUTOBUS! 2024, Noviembre
Anonim

Lo más importante a tener en cuenta NO EXISTE y NO IN es que, a diferencia de EXISTE y adentro, son no equivalente en todos los casos. Específicamente, cuando están involucrados NULL, devolverán resultados diferentes. Para ser totalmente específico, cuando la subconsulta devuelve incluso un nulo, NO En voluntad no coincidir con cualquier fila.

Aquí, ¿dónde no existe vs dónde no?

Lo más importante a tener en cuenta NO EXISTE y NO EN es que, a diferencia de EXISTE y adentro, son no equivalente en todos los casos. Específicamente, cuando están involucrados NULL, devolverán resultados diferentes. Para ser totalmente específico, cuando la subconsulta devuelve incluso un nulo, NO EN voluntad no coincidir con cualquier fila.

Además, ¿dónde existe y no existe en SQL? El propósito de SQL “ Existe " y " No existe El operador”es verificar la existencia de registros en una subconsulta. Cuando SQL existe se usa junto con la cláusula Where, prueba la existencia de filas en una subconsulta. Si esa subconsulta contiene una fila, devuelve VERDADERO.

Asimismo, la gente pregunta, ¿cuál es la diferencia entre no en y no existe?

Como regla general, prefiero no existe ya que cubre muchas más situaciones que no en. No existe se puede utilizar para cada situación que no in se usa para, pero no el revés. Puede haber rendimiento diferencias , con existe siendo más rápido. El más importante diferencia es el manejo de nulos.

¿Es nulo vs no existe?

los NULO es considerado y devuelto por el NO IN comando como valor. El SQL NO EXISTE El comando se usa para verificar la existencia de valores específicos en la subconsulta proporcionada. La subconsulta no devolver cualquier dato; devuelve VERDADERO o FALSO los valores dependen de la comprobación de existencia de los valores de la subconsulta.

Recomendado: